NXDesignSuite 24.1

Impulse is a proprietary design suite developed by NanoXplore to support its entire Radiation Hardened FPGA portfolio.

Impulse offers a complete compile design flow which transforms user HDL RTL code into a bitstream for dedicated NX devices through Synthesize, Place and Route software steps. It includes its own synthesis and static timing analysis tool.

 This page provides a list of documents to help you install and use NanoXplore software products.

Installation Guide

Before you launch the Impulse software environment, please read the Tools Installation Guide carefully to make sure your system meets all system requirements and supported operating system.

Also make sure that the mandatory License Manager Daemon is properly setup and running to enable access to Impulse software features and required tools for Impulse software installation.

User Manual

User Manual to describe all NXpython methods and how to use Impulse Graphical Interface in order to create a project and perform steps.

  • Impulse Design Flow
    Getting started with Impulse and creating and compiling a project through the graphical flow

  • NXpython Specifications
    Becoming familiar with the complete set of NXpython methods to create and edit a project through the dedicated scripting environment based on Python

  • NXDesign Library

Advanced python methods to explore and create complex design analysis.

NxCore

NXcore is an IP generator defined within Impulse to configure and generate IP's provided by NanoXplore or third-part IP providers.

NxProtect

NanoXplore’s NxProtect tool is used to encrypt files and IP with NanoXplore key or third-part tool key.

User Development Kit

A set of document and tool to guide are provided by the User Development Kit. It indicates how to implement a design in NanoXplore architecture, give design examples and provides tools to increase user development.

  • Best Practice: Best recommendations in order to implement a project into NanoXplore components.

  • Library Guide: Provide detailed descriptions of the NX primitives.

  • Training Package: Set of testcases providing examples to use NX primitives, NX IP and NX python methods. Training Package is now included in the release.

  • Testcase Template: Template to create and manage a project.

NxBase2

Once a design is ended and bitstream generated, NxBase2 is a tool to interface with NanoXplore or Custom board for FPGA chips.

SDK

Once a design is ended and bitstream generated, SDK is a tool to interface with NanoXplore or Custom board for SoC chips.

Download

NxDesignSuite released archive and associated Release Note must be downloaded from nanoXplore support website: nxdesignsuite-24.1.0.2

© NanoXplore 2022